Passkeys are bringing passwordless authentication to organizations at an unprecedented rate, and introducing a whole new wave of users to the work of the FIDO Alliance. At the same time, online authentication and trust face an unprecedented threat from advanced fraud techniques and the proliferation of generative AI technologies.

FIDO Alliance CMO Megan Shamas and Venable LLP Managing Director of Technology and Business Strategy Jeremy Grant join Biometric Update for an in-depth discussion of FIDO’s ongoing activities with government bodies around passkeys. Posing questions and moderating will be Biometric Update Contributing Editor Joel R. McConvey.

Discussion topics include how passkeys fit into business and zero-trust strategies, communicating to end-users about how they work and how far off the adoption tipping point is.
